DH comics to Nook and Kobo
Twin press releases today that Dark Horse's digital comics offering are coming to B&N's Nook and the Kobo Vox, a lesser known but respected platform. Popular titles like MASS EFFECT,HELLBOY, STAR WARS, BUFFY THE VAMPIRE SLAYER, SERENITY, and SIN CITY will all be available for both platforms. DH was already on their own store and via various Apple platforms.
ComiXology has more than 50 million digital comics downloads
Since debuting in 2009, Comixology has sold more than 50 million comics, CEO David Steinberger told ICv2.
5 million of those came in December alone. That's 1.4 millino less than the 6.4 million comics sold in the same period, ICv2 notes. However, a significant portion of the digital comics were free, so it's not a direct comparison.

Apple launches standalone comics section of iBookstore — UPDATE
You know how we always wondered what would be the iTunes of comics? It has turned out to be iTunes. Apple has just launched a separate comics/graphic novels section for its iBookstore. It's a full feature sub-section includes an impressive Marvel bookstore, a "Comics Page" promotions for comic strip books, a Walking Dead section, and most impressively, separate promotions for CLEVELAND by Harvey Pekar and Joseph Remnant and Lela Lee's FAIRY TALES FOR ANGRY LITTLE GIRLS.

Ron Perazza joins comiXology as VP
Well now the circle is complete. Former DC online VP Ron Perazza has joined comiXology as Vice-President – General Manager of Publisher and Creator Services. At DC, Perazza was responsible for the ambitious Zuda imprint and behind many other forward-looking initiatives. Since leaving DC last year he's been a bit of a free agent, but presumably his non-compete is over, and comiXology is the perfect place for him and furthers their place as the driver of the digital comics era.
IDW goes digital-only with Transformers: Autocracy series
You wanted 99 cent comics? You got 'em. Digital comics, that is. In what's a first for the Transformer series, IDW is making one of it's premiere licensed comics available first as a digital-only 12-part series selling for 99¢ for an 8 page chapter. The chapters will be released every two weeks starting today.
Halo-8 releases Godkiller: Tomorrow's Ashes as print/digital sub hybrid
Everyone is figuring out new ways to get their stuff out there. Halo-8 is a multimedia company that just funded the OCCUPY COMICS anthology via Kickstarter -- but it's being released a little differently. People who purchased the book via Kickstarter get a digital subscription until the printed version comes out.
They're using a similar system for GODKILLER, a comic written by Halo-8 head Matt Pizzolo and illustrated by Anna Muckcracker Wieszczyk, previously known for LUCID (Archaia) and the OCCUPY COMICS promo image.
